Haut les Basses 2005

I got this message from super-soliste Thierry Barbé

Quote:
Dear friends double bassists and bassists,

I have the pleasure to inform you about our competition in Paris in october 28 2005.
We have 4 sections:

Classical recital
Orchetra audition
Contemporary music (with Joëlle Leandre)
Jazz and actual music
